Job Overview
We are seeking a detail-oriented
Pharmacy Procurement Administrator
to join our team. This role is pivotal in supporting the efficient management of pharmaceutical invoicing and Homecare medicine services across the Trust. You will be responsible for processing invoices and credit notes, reconciling supplier statements, resolving pricing and delivery queries, and maintaining accurate databases using systems such as
WellSky
and
Powergate EDI
.

The position also involves providing administrative support to the Procurement and Homecare teams, managing filing systems for audit compliance, and assisting with meeting documentation. Strong organisational skills, accuracy, and the ability to prioritise workloads to meet deadlines are essential.

This is an excellent opportunity for someone who thrives in a fast-paced environment and values teamwork, precision, and patient-focused service.

Main duties of the job

  • Accurately process pharmaceutical invoices and credit notes using the pharmacy stock control system (WellSky) in line with departmental policies.
  • Reconcile supplier statements, resolve invoice queries promptly, and liaise with Finance to ensure smooth account management.
  • Maintain and update databases for Homecare medicines, ensuring accurate and timely data capture.
  • Provide administrative support to the Pharmacy Procurement and Homecare teams, including filing, document management, and meeting minutes.
  • Assist with electronic invoice reconciliation through the Powergate EDI system.
  • Handle incoming post, telephone queries, and general enquiries professionally.
  • Prioritise workload to meet invoicing deadlines and comply with Trust Standing Financial Instructions.
  • Support audit readiness by maintaining organised and accessible documentation.

Bedfordshire Hospitals NHS Foundation Trust provides hospital services to a growing population of around 700,000 people living across Bedfordshire and the surrounding areas across two busy hospital sites in Bedford and Luton. Both hospital sites offer key services such as A&E, Obstetrics-led Maternity and Paediatrics.
